The three Rs

The three Rs[1] are three basic skills taught in schools: reading, writing and arithmetic (the "R's", pronounced in the English alphabet "ARs", refer to "Reading, wRiting (where the W is unnecessary), and ARithmetic").[2] The phrase appears to have been coined at the beginning of the 19th century.
